Latest XR Energy's Net Income Growth Pattern
Below is the plot of the Net Income of XR Energy over the last few years. Net income is one of the most important fundamental items in finance. It plays a large role in XR Energy financial statement analysis. It represents the amount of money remaining after all of XR Energy operating expenses, interest, taxes and preferred stock dividends have been deducted from a company total revenue. XR Energy 'What if' Analysis
In the world of financial modeling, what-if analysis is part of sensitivity analysis performed to test how changes in assumptions impact individual outputs in a model. When applied to XR Energy's stock what-if analysis refers to the analyzing how the change in your past investing horizon will affect the profitability against the current market value of XR Energy.

XR Energy Market Risk Indicators
Today, many novice investors tend to focus exclusively on investment returns with little concern for XR Energy's investment risk. Other traders do consider volatility but use just one or two very conventional indicators such as XR Energy's standard deviation. In reality, there are many statistical measures that can use XR Energy historical prices to predict the future XR Energy's volatility.Sophisticated investors, who have witnessed many market ups and downs, anticipate that the market will even out over time. This tendency of XR Energy's price to converge to an average value over time is called mean reversion. However, historically, high market prices usually discourage investors that believe in mean reversion to invest, while low prices are viewed as an opportunity to buy.
